Gladiators bring back Guertler

Thursday, July 28th
Action photo of Gabe Guertler of the Atlanta Gladiators

DULUTH, Ga. – The Atlanta Gladiators announced that the team has re-signed forward Gabe Guertler for the 2022-23 season. 

Guertler led all Gladiators rookies and ranked as Atlanta's third-leading scorer with 41 points (19g-22a) last season. The 27-year-old will be entering his third professional season and his second with the club. The Plantation, Florida native also racked up 93 penalty minutes to rank fourth on the team. 

In 2019-20, Guertler recorded 23 points (10g-13a) in 30 games with the Macon Mayhem of the Southern Professional Hockey League.
